主要成果:
- 诺拉丁上腺素是感染性休克管理的核心;血管压素提供了额外的好处.
- 在最初的复苏中,平衡的晶体质比盐水更好.
- 根据血液动力学参数进行个性化液体复苏,建议对大量液体进行复苏.
- ангиотензин II 和氧巴胺对抗甲基胺抗性冲击有希望.
结论:
- 当液体复苏不足时,早期的血管压缩剂启动,特别是诺亚上腺素,至关重要.
- 耐火性败血性休克的治疗需要进一步研究新型药物,如血管素II.
- 需要继续进行研究,以完善毒冲击的血管压力和液体管理策略.
